“…Two different types of films were utilized: Gafchromic EBT3 and Gafchromic EBT-XD film. Gafchromic EBT3 film is composed of an active layer approximately 28 µm thickness, sandwiched between two matte surface clear polyester base layers [ 20 ]. Their dynamic dose range is 0.1–20 Gy with an optimum dose range of 0.2–10 Gy allowing them to be suitable for dosimetry of different types of treatments ranging from brachytherapy, IMRT, VMAT and hypo-fractionated prescriptions.…”

“…Due to their high spatial resolution, low energy dependence, and quasi water‒equivalence, they are widely used for quality assurance (QA) measurements and treatment verification 1 6 . There are several kind of films that are employed in photon dosimetry 7 9 due to their energy and dose‒rate independence and nearly tissue equivalence 10 . However, in hadron irradiations, they have an energy dependence in the Bragg peak 11 , 12 , showing an under‒response in dose in the high lineal energy transfer regions, which requires the use of correction factors of that quenching effect 13 .…”

“…The batch dependence can be ascribed to slight differences in the chemical composition of the films and generally it increases at keV energies. Santos et al have recently reviewed the most of the functional forms proposed so far for RCF calibration [18]. These include rational, power, polynomial, and logarithmic functions, as well as universal functions applicable for several RCF types and dose ranges [90,91].…”
